CCOPAB carried out doctrinal awareness visit on Mine Action in Colombia

Bogota (Colombia) - From 3 to 7 October 2022, two instructors and a monitor from the Brazilian Peace Operations Joint Training Center (CCOPAB, acronym in Portuguese) carried out a doctrinal update visit on Mine Action, in the Republic of Colombia, in compliance with the Plan of Visits and other Activities in Friendly Nations (PVANA, acronym in Portuguese).

The visit covered all sectors and agencies involved with the country's Humanitarian Demining theme, one of the educational pillars of CCOPAB, by means of the Mine Action Course (EACM, acronym in Portuguese), which prepares military personnel to be deployed to Humanitarian Demining missions, under the aegis of international organizations.

At the opportunity, CCOPAB military personnel could visit the Inter-American Monitors Group (GMI, acronym in Portuguese), the Group of Inter-American Technical Advisors in Colombia (GATI-CO, acronym in Portuguese), the Mission of Humanitarian Demining Instructors and Advisors (MIADH-CO, acronym in Portuguese), the International Demining Center (CIDES, acronym in Portuguese), the Integral Action against Antipersonnel Mines – Descontamina Colombia (AICMA, acronym in Portuguese), the Headquarters of United Nations Mine Action Service (UNMAS) and the International Missions Center and Integral Action (CEMAI, acronym in Portuguese) – a military organization similar to the Brazilian Peace Operations Joint Training Center (CCOPAB, acronym in Portuguese) in the Colombia Army.
